Output 45d845626d7c5cd03e9efa7ba6796e38a49b2868183e0a4dee04728eabb16c60:2

value
160387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f78349368d23b073d4539c03087eb00e0db0e1b9 OP_EQUAL
address
3QFk6qTV6rxcwrT7FaWf7bAoEgPRRDwcny
transaction
45d845626d7c5cd03e9efa7ba6796e38a49b2868183e0a4dee04728eabb16c60
spent
true